My namesake was killed by a twig, but there is no chance of me going that way, I'm more threatened by the cane.

Mertens's Water Monitor (Varanus mertensi) - the species is named for Robert Mertens, a famed German herpetologist who died after being bitten by his pet Twig-snake (Thelotornis capensis).

As a carnivorous taxon native to Australia, the MWM is vulnerable to poisoning through predation of the introduced Cane Toad.
